Job Description:
Parsons is seeking an experienced Senior Risk Manager to join our team. In this role, you will manage the Transport Sector Risk Assessment Plan and oversee its execution.
What You'll Be Doing:
- Develop and implement the program risk management plans.
- Create standard operating procedures for risk management to ensure operational consistency across the program.
- Provide outreach, coaching, and guidance on risk management activities concerning daily work scope.
- Lead partnerships with key stakeholders and organizations impacted by the program.
- Oversee all risk management activities within our team.
- Manage risk assessments for external and third-party approvals.
- Collaborate with QIC and delivery partners for integrated risk management approaches, including authorities and interested parties.
- Report risk issues to the Senior Controls & Reporting Director, and develop recommendations and mitigation strategies.
- Assign work, oversee progress, and ensure completion of tasks.
- Interview and select personnel as needed.
- Maintain clear work standards and goals, provide training, conduct performance evaluations, and address employee concerns.
- Ensure compliance with corporate, contractual, ethical, and safety standards, policies, and procedures.
- Perform additional responsibilities as appropriate.
What You Have:
- 4-year degree in a technical or related field (or equivalent experience).
- Minimum of 15 years of experience in risk management.
